They research the abundance and location of flora in their region as well as the factors that influence how the plants flourish. Botanists study everything from the microscopic algae, fungi and pollen, up to wetlands, forests and other ecosystems. He grew up in the Chicago suburbs, too clumsy and inept for sports, by his own description. Courses can include, but are not limited to, plant anatomy or morphology, genetics, taxonomy or systematic botany, plant ecology, and mycology.
